Sabaru XV is a compact hatchback crossover utility sedan. It comes with a 148 horsepower, 2.0 litre four-engine which is paired either with a 5-speed manual gearbox or Sabaru’s Lineartronic CVT (continuously variable transmission). The sedan is rated at 31 mpg average (29 mpg in the city and 33 mpg on the highway). The standard features include a step-up display audio system with a 4.3 inch screen, HD Radio, rear camera, and a navigation system with features like voice control, XM Nav Traffic, and text-messaging ability. XV is capable of running on anything from smooth pavement to gravel mountain roads. Standard features include cruise control, keyless entry, rear cargo tray, and power accessories. Other features are an audio system with hands-free voice commands, Bluetooth and iPod connectivity and a USB jack. There is an optional navigation system with a touchscreen display, real-time traffic data, voice control and text messaging ability.
